Hunterdon Central 1, Scotch Plains-Fanwood 1 (2 OT): Brie Pavol scored the lone goal for Hunterdon Central (4-1-1) and Shaye Seyffart recorded the assist on the play. Taylor Diggs scored once goal for Scotch Plains-Fanwood (4-0-2).

Westfield 3, Rahway 0: Hannah Liddy tallied one goal and one assist while Taylor Morgan and Carly Bechtloff each scored once to fuel Westfield (6-0-1). Kylinn Kraemer recorded one assist and Caitlin Amman posted the shutout in net for the Blue Devils.

East Brunswick 4, J.P. Stevens 0: Gina Morrison led East Brunswick (6-0) with two goals and one assist. Andrea Apostolescu and Maria Salib each scored once while Sabria Glasgow and Kayla Flynn each tallied one assist.

Ridge 1, Mendham 0: Olivia scored one goal and Julia Lindsey recorded the assist on the play for Ridge (3-1-1). Goalkeeper Ally Lindsey made three saves and posted the shutout.

Somerville 7, Delaware Valley 0: Christina Cernuto scored three goals and tallied two assists to lead Somerville (4-0). Kylie Sullivan and Olivia Markowski each recorded one goal and one assist while Danielle Ciufo and Emily Cleary each scored once.

Rutgers Prep 1, South Hunterdon 0: Tyler Patel scored the lone goal for Rutgers Prep (4-1-1) while Niya Parikh made seven saves and posted the shutout. Haile Hicks tallied 11 saves for South Hunterdon (4-1).
